According to Thomas and David Gardner, the guiding geniuses behind the online financial-planning magazine Motley Fool, the latest online data gives each of us access equal to anything the pros have. In this guide, they outline a simple, effective strategy that enables novices at the investment game to outplay Wall Street's wise men.
